使用Codeigniter函数write_file(),我可以写入这样的现有文件:
write_file("path_to_file", "String four"."\n", "a+");
Run Code Online (Sandbox Code Playgroud)
假设我已经有这样的文件:
String one
String two
String three
Run Code Online (Sandbox Code Playgroud)
有了write_file("path_to_file", "String four"."\n", "a+"),我第一次写文件时有以下输出:
String one
String two
String three String four
Run Code Online (Sandbox Code Playgroud)
关于如何 第一次将String 4写入新行的任何想法?如下图所示:
String one
String two
String three
String four
Run Code Online (Sandbox Code Playgroud)
谢谢.
我正在使用bootbox创建一个对话框.
bootbox.dialog({
message: 'Datepicker input: <input id="date"></input>',
title: "Custom label",
buttons: {
main: {
label: "Save",
className: "btn-primary",
callback: function () {
console.log("Hi " + $('#first_name').val());
}
}
}
});
$("#date").datepicker(); //Not working
Run Code Online (Sandbox Code Playgroud)
有关如何使用datepicker输入创建启动箱提示的任何想法?谢谢
在控制台中:
$('#rhscol') //gives the result below:
<div id=?"rhscol" style=?"border:? 1px solid red;?">?
Hello world!
</div>?
Run Code Online (Sandbox Code Playgroud)
但是在同一个控制台中:
$('#rhscol').show(); //Gives the result below:
TypeError: Object #<HTMLDivElement> has no method 'show'
Run Code Online (Sandbox Code Playgroud)
有人可以向我解释我错过了什么吗?谢谢
我正在尝试根据本教程为特定用户生成每日销售报告使用MySQL生成填补空白的每日销售报告.为此,我有三个表,记录表,用户表和日历表
records user calendar
id id datefield
user_id
timestamp
Run Code Online (Sandbox Code Playgroud)
下面的查询返回0作为total,并且当数据在特定日期不可用时返回NULL作为user_id:
SELECT calendar.datefield AS DATE,
IFNULL(COUNT(records.id),0) AS total, records.user_id
FROM records
RIGHT JOIN calendar ON (DATE(records.timestamp) = calendar.datefield)
WHERE (
calendar.datefield BETWEEN (NOW() - INTERVAL 14 DAY) AND NOW()
)
GROUP BY DATE DESC
Run Code Online (Sandbox Code Playgroud)
我的想法是为特定用户生成此报告,因此我将上述查询修改为以下内容:
SELECT calendar.datefield AS DATE,
IFNULL(COUNT(records.id),0) AS total, records.user_id
FROM records
RIGHT JOIN calendar ON (DATE(records.timestamp) = calendar.datefield)
WHERE (
calendar.datefield BETWEEN (NOW() - INTERVAL 14 DAY) AND NOW()
AND …Run Code Online (Sandbox Code Playgroud) 根据代码接收文档,您可以在不使用Selenium Server的情况下直接连接到ChromeDriver来在Chrome浏览器中运行测试。
您首先需要安装ChromeDriver,然后通过运行命令启动它chromedriver --url-base=/wd/hub。
目的是--url-base=/wd/hub什么?在任何地方都找不到。
更新
在FAQ部分中提到了ChromeDriver-WebDriver for Chrome文档中的内容,但wd/hub对此没有任何解释。
我有以下 3 个 TypeScript 项目:
my-appapi以上所有项目都是使用create-single-spa命令生成的。
在api/src/lomse-api.ts文件中,我导出fetchPeople模块,如下所示:
export { fetchPeople } from "./PeopleApi.ts";
Run Code Online (Sandbox Code Playgroud)
根据single-spa 文档,鉴于我的orgNameislomse和projectNameis api,我应该能够将fetchPeople模块导入到my-app(包裹应用程序)中,如下所示:
import { fetchPeople } from '@lomse/api'
Run Code Online (Sandbox Code Playgroud)
由于my-app项目是一个 TypeScript 项目,上面的语句肯定会抛出以下错误:
Cannot find module '@lomse/api' or its corresponding type declarations.
Run Code Online (Sandbox Code Playgroud)
有没有办法来解决这个问题?
var my_string = "some text goes here!!!";
Run Code Online (Sandbox Code Playgroud)
为什么my_string.replace('!', '*', my_string);它只给出
some text goes here!!*
Run Code Online (Sandbox Code Playgroud)
而不是some text goes here***?
任何的想法?
我正在使用moment.js库来格式化MM DD,YYYY格式的日期.我错过了什么?
代码如下:
import moment from 'moment';
var dateStr = '2015-10-19T13:33:52.140Z';
var d = new Date(dateStr); // Mon Oct 19 2015 13:33:52 GMT+0000 (GMT)
console.log( moment(d, "MM DD, YYYY").toDate() ) // Still outputs Mon Oct 19 2015 13:33:52 GMT+0000 (GMT)
Run Code Online (Sandbox Code Playgroud) javascript ×2
bootbox ×1
codeception ×1
codeigniter ×1
datepicker ×1
jquery ×1
momentjs ×1
mysql ×1
php ×1
selenium ×1
single-spa ×1
typescript ×1